Ross
Smith

(1977– )

Smith grew up in Guatemala City where his father ran a renewable energy non-profit, focusing on wind and solar energy. He earned a Masters in Architecture from Yale University. He is a licensed architect and contractor and founder of ASSEMBLY ARCHITECTURE + BUILD, based in Asheville NC.
